Spam filtering hyperlinks in body of message

Hi all – it appears some our lists are getting spam more frequently with messages that contain hyperlinks from different members (possibly from compromised emails). Two questions please:
a) Is it a good idea to block/filter out of messages that contain hyperlinks?
b) If so, how can this be done using spam filtering policy?

a) Is it a good idea to block/filter out of messages that contain hyperlinks?
If you mean hyperlinks in general, I think it's a really bad idea.
If you mean specific hyperlinks, e.g., with known phishing addresses, there are various MTA tools for this.
b) If so, how can this be done using spam filtering policy?
Mailman's spam filters work only on headers, not the message body.
